Live Action Production (Introduction)
Last Updated:
Production is the 2nd stage in the three stage process of completing your project. If you have done your job correctly in pre-production, the production aspect of your project should be well thought-out and well scheduled. The following is a rough guideline of important topics that need to be completed and observed during the production stage of your project. This area will also focus on safety protocols onset.
